FoodDrinkEurope appoints new Public Affairs Director

FoodDrinkEurope is very pleased to announce the appointment of Will Surman as its new Director of Public Affairs and Communications. He will support Europe’s food and drink industry in its mission to deliver sustainable food systems.

Mella Frewen, FoodDrinkEurope Director General, said: “We’re delighted to have Will on board. He has a strong background working in global food and agriculture sectors which will help us lead a positive dialogue on the role of the food and drink industry to deliver on the EU’s Green Deal and the wider contribution of the sector to Europe’s social and economic wellbeing.”

Mr Surman, a former journalist, has extensive experience in Brussels, having worked in the European Parliament and for the British Agriculture Bureau. In his most recent role, at CropLife International, he was focused on how the agricultural inputs industry could support the Sustainable Development Goals.

Mr Surman said: “The EU has an ambitious agenda to tackle some of the most important environmental issues of our time including climate change, biodiversity loss, plastic and food waste. As the largest manufacturing sector in Europe, the food and drink industry will play a key role in meeting Europe’s targets and I’m excited to join the excellent FoodDrinkEurope team, and to work together with partners in Europe, to help deliver a more sustainable food and drink sector.”
